Hi everyone,

I am just wondering if anyone has been to Lost Lake Wilderness Lodge.  I have seen it a couple times on the fishing shows and it looks like the fishing is great.  I am thinking of booking in the spring and just want to make sure they are what they advertise.  Thanks!

My brother and I spent a week there but it was way back in '94 so I can't even guess what it's like now but I can tell you back in the day the place was fantastic. There were 4 or 5 lakes with no access other than thru the camp so basically nobody else fished those lakes other than the guests. We were there early season and were the only ones  in camp so we had the entire place and all the lakes to our selves. Lakes were all land locked but they had boats stored on each one and we just carried a small outboard and gas can from one place to another but they were all easy walks.

Fishing was absolutely amazing, the owners were fantastic and the cottages were #1

Hopefully it's still as good now but who knows what happens over close to 3 decades but it sure may be worth a shot.
